Specifications:

Weight: Light / Medium

Composition: 100% Viscose

GSM: 153

Width: 150cm / 59inch

Pattern repeat: 53cm / 20.8inch

Viscose Crinkle Crepe - Alpine Adventures is a cool feel, breathable dressmaking dream that boasts all the usual characteristics of a quality light-medium crepe. Suitable for full gathered style dresses or classic blouse and top styles and features a fabulously vintage/retro printed design of Alpine tourism Postcards. A vibrant orange/red background sports the printed postcards of famous tourist destinations - depicted in pastel hues of lemon, pale blue, black and hints of terracotta. These nostalgic images are accentuated by pretty Edelweiss flowers and tiny butterflies.

Featuring a lightly textured grainy feel, yet still soft and boasting a carefree (pre crinkled) appearance, this fabulously nostalgic printed fabric has a delicious reassuringly weighty drape, perfect for a multitude of dressmaking purposes. Take yourself on a whistle-stop trip around the Alps with this delightfully retro viscose crepe fabric.

Alpine Adventures will make stand-alone pieces such as retro tea/sundresses, shirt-dresses and playsuit/jumpsuit styles. Statement shirts and elegant blouses in classic retro styles will look wonderful in this fabric. It's perfect for basic T-shirt style slashed neck tops and kimono-style wraps. Use this versatile fabric to dress up your jeans for a quick smart/casual look and you will certainly be in a holiday mood!

About This Fabric:

Quirky with that Vintage Touch

This fabric has been sourced as surplus deadstock from a small UK womenswear brand that specialises in producing vintage styles influenced by classic 20th century clothing pieces. Mainly 1920s to 1980s, featuring a variety of glam styles. With fabrics originally supplied by British manufacturers where possible.
